人人易购app开发

人人易购是一款基于移动互联网的购物平台应用,旨在为用户提供全品类、高品质、低价格的商品及服务。它主要由前台展示页面、后台管理页面、服务器端和数据库组成。接下来将从这几个方面详细介绍人人易购app的开发原理。

一、前台展示页面

前台展示页面是人人易购app的核心部分,它主要展示商品信息、用户信息、购物车、订单信息等。在开发前台展示页面时,需要使用HTML、CSS、JavaScript等前端技术实现页面的布局、样式和交互效果。同时,需要与后台服务器进行数据交互,获取商品信息、用户信息、购物车、订单信息等数据,这时候就需要使用AJAX等技术实现异步数据交互。为了提高用户体验,还可以使用响应式设计技术,实现页面在不同设备上的自适应。

二、后台管理页面

后台管理页面是人人易购app的管理中心,主要用于对商品信息、用户信息、订单信息等进行管理。在开发后台管理页面时,需要使用HTML、CSS、JavaScript等前端技术实现页面的布局、样式和交互效果。同时,需要使用后端技术实现与数据库的交互,实现对商品信息、用户信息、订单信息等的增删改查操作。为了保证数据的安全性,还需要实现数据的加密和权限控制等功能。

三、服务器端

服务器端是人人易购app的核心部分,它主要负责处理用户请求、进行数据处理和提供数据接口。在开发服务器端时,可以使用Java、PHP、Python等后端技术实现业务逻辑的处理和数据的存储。同时,需要使用RESTful API等技术实现数据接口的设计和开发,以便前端页面可以通过这些接口获取数据。为了提高性能和可靠性,还需要使用负载均衡、缓存、集群等技术。

四、数据库

数据库是人人易购app的数据存储中心,它主要用于存储商品信息、用户信息、订单信息等数据。在开发数据库时,可以使用MySQL、Oracle、MongoDB等数据库管理系统。需要设计数据库表结构,实现数据的存储和查询功能。为了提高性能和可靠性,还需要进行数据备份和恢复、数据加密等操作。

总结:

人人易购app的开发需要前端、后端、服务器端、数据库等多方面的技术支持,涉及到HTML、CSS、JavaScript、AJAX、Java、PHP、Python、RESTful API、MySQL、Oracle、MongoDB等技术。在开发过程中,需要遵循软件工程的开发流程,包括需求分析、设计、编码、测试、部署等环节。只有在各方面的技术支持和开发流程的严格把控下,才能开发出高品质、高性能、高可靠性的人人易购app。

川公网安备 51019002001185号